在使用jQuery的load方法時,我們可以通過設置同步或異步來控制代碼的執行順序。同步會等待load方法執行完畢后再繼續執行下面的代碼,異步則會直接執行下面的代碼,等load方法完成后再執行回調函數。
下面是使用load方法設置同步的代碼:
$('div').load('example.html', function() { console.log('內容已加載完畢'); }).ajaxComplete(function() { console.log('請求已完成'); }).ajaxError(function() { console.log('請求發生錯誤'); }).ajaxStart(function() { console.log('請求開始'); }).ajaxStop(function() { console.log('請求結束'); }).ajaxSuccess(function() { console.log('請求成功'); });
通過在load方法后面添加ajaxComplete、ajaxError、ajaxStart、ajaxStop和ajaxSuccess這些回調函數,我們可以更好地控制代碼的執行順序。
上一篇mysql主鍵 guid
下一篇html3D游戲源代碼